Output 43e4848564d17cdf328427b322ad4c8f84063c62286647086a10baead61612f4:0

value
25487109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81b2a1aa0d71f86120039a199b73c554c9f61e56 OP_EQUAL
address
MKiwPiAgzkPAZTfqFUynBsw2RQkp31gs7W
transaction
43e4848564d17cdf328427b322ad4c8f84063c62286647086a10baead61612f4
spent
true